Aziro Wins HR Excellence in Culture Evolution at the 14th CHRO Confex and Awards 2025

Chennai, Dec 02: Aziro, a leader in digital transformation and quality engineering, has been recognized with the HR Excellence in Culture Evolution award at the 14th CHRO Confex and Awards 2025, held recently at ITC Grand Chola, Chennai. This recognition was conferred by Gain Skills Business Media Pvt Ltd as part of its annual celebration of outstanding contributions in the HR domain.
